On Tue, Feb 11, 2020 at 06:14:50PM +0200, Jani Nikula wrote:
> The DMC firmware is about display. Move the handling under display. No
> functional changes.
>
> Cc: Ville Syrjälä <ville.syrjala@linux.intel.com>
> Signed-off-by: Jani Nikula <jani.nikula@intel.com>
> ---
> drivers/gpu/drm/i915/Makefile | 2 +-
> drivers/gpu/drm/i915/{ => display}/intel_csr.c | 0
> drivers/gpu/drm/i915/{ => display}/intel_csr.h | 0
> dr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_debugfs.c | 2 +-
> dr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_drv.c | 2 +-
> dr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_gpu_error.c | 2 +-
> 6 files changed, 4 insertions(+), 4 deletions(-)
> rename drivers/gpu/drm/i915/{ => display}/intel_csr.c (100%)
> rename drivers/gpu/drm/i915/{ => display}/intel_csr.h (100%)
>
> di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/Makefile b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/Makefile
> index 49eed50ef0a4..a2fab3c43563 100644
> --- a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/Makefile
> +++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/Makefile
> @@ -46,7 +46,6 @@ i915-y += i915_drv.o \
> i915_switcheroo.o \
> i915_sysfs.o \
> i915_utils.o \
> - intel_csr.o \
> intel_device_info.o \
> intel_memory_region.o \
> intel_pch.o \
> @@ -183,6 +182,7 @@ i915-y += \
> display/intel_color.o \
> display/intel_combo_phy.o \
> display/intel_connector.o \
> + display/intel_csr.o \
> display/intel_display.o \
> display/intel_display_power.o \
> display/intel_dpio_phy.o \
This seems to have broken some doc stuff.
